Japan FSA asks crypto exchanges to impose withdrawal delays to fight scams

Japan FSA asks crypto exchanges to impose withdrawal delays to fight scamsWorldPing

Japanese authorities called for address registration, customer-specific limits and stronger authentication as part of a broader push to curb misuse of exchange accounts.

EU MiCA Shake-up Lets Crypto Scammers Target Users

European financial watchdogs warn that criminals are exploiting this market transition to steal funds. Fraudsters are impersonating official regulators or licensed exchanges to trick users into sending assets to fraudulent websites.
